68 students, 5 teachers test positive for COVID-19 at Bahati Girls Secondary School

Nakuru County government on Thursday said 68 students and 5 teachers at Bahati Girls Secondary School tested positive for COVID-19 and are in isolation.

County Health CEC Dr. Kariuki Gichuki, in a statement to the press, said 115 other students are on quarantine.

“One student, who tested positive for COVID-19, developed some complications and is being attended to at the Nakuru PGH COVID-19 isolation and management centre,” said Dr. Gichuki.

“A medical team is monitoring the condition of the students and teachers in isolation and quarantine at the school.”

The CEC further sought to assure members of the public that his department is monitoring the pandemic across the county, adding that COVID-19 prevention and management for learning institutions is ongoing.

“The on-going program targets teachers, non-teaching staff and learners in all schools across the county,” he added.

“We urge residents to continue observing preventive measures issued by the Ministry of Health. Stay safe.”
